Cardiac Problems: Expert Care for a Healthy Heart
Cardiac problems refer to a wide range of conditions that affect the heart’s structure and function. These issues can develop gradually or occur suddenly, posing serious risks to overall health. Effective management of heart conditions requires early diagnosis, personalized treatment, and lifestyle modifications.
Common Cardiac Problems
Some of the most prevalent heart conditions include:
- Coronary Artery Disease (CAD): Narrowed or blocked arteries reduce blood flow to the heart, increasing the risk of heart attacks.
- Arrhythmia: Irregular heartbeats that may cause palpitations, dizziness, or fainting.
- Heart Failure: A condition where the heart cannot pump blood efficiently, leading to fatigue, breathlessness, and swelling.
- Valvular Heart Disease:: Damage to one or more heart valves that affects blood flow.
- Hypertension (High Blood Pressure): A major risk factor for heart disease, often requiring medication and lifestyle adjustments.
- Congenital Heart Defects:: Structural heart issues present at birth that may require monitoring or surgical intervention.
Symptoms of Cardiac Problems
Signs of heart conditions may vary but commonly include:
- hest pain or discomfort
- Shortness of breath
- Irregular heartbeat
- Dizziness or fainting
- Swelling in the legs, ankles, or feet
- Unexplained fatigue
